About Sterling Medical Group: Sterling Medical Group serves the Central Florida community, with a main office located in Winter Park, FL, just outside of Orlando. Their friendly and compassionate staff prioritize patient well-being, offering timely pain relief solutions. The medical practice focuses on providing the best care using both non-surgical and progressive surgical techniques tailored to individual patient needs.
Specializations: Pain Management, Neurosurgery, Orthopedics.
Strengths: A multi-disciplinary approach to diagnosis and treatment, personalized care plans, and a commitment to patient dignity and respect.

Release of Information (ROI) in healthcare refers to the process by which patient health information is disclosed to authorized individuals or entities. This process ensures that sensitive health data is shared securely and in compliance with legal and regulatory standards. ROI can occur for various reasons, such as continuity of care, billing purposes, legal requests, or patient transfers.
